Output 61c358a90872166a362c90f4e8a494f2de52af0ca41ee4ae0336269b7fbb5b4e:0

value
1833563
script pubkey
OP_0 OP_PUSHBYTES_20 583db78431046224bc4c8ccf9a60faa9501a21d1
address
bc1qtq7m0pp3q33zf0zv3n8e5c8649gp5gw3hu380q
transaction
61c358a90872166a362c90f4e8a494f2de52af0ca41ee4ae0336269b7fbb5b4e
confirmations
39833
spent
true